Lot Details
Collage , paper, watercolor and pencil, lamianted on cardboard. Inscribed with a dedictaion "a colored palette for Haniel Happy Birthday Jim Dine / Dec. 31 1962". 71.6 x 56 cm.
[KT].

• Dine is one of the main representatives of American Pop Art.
• His colorful, playful palettes are a vital part of his artistic program: a way to make the creative process the motif.
• Dine's works are part of the most important international collections, including the Louisiana Museum of Modern Art, Humlebæk, the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York, the Musée National d'Art Moderne, Centre Pompidou, Paris and the Tate Gallery, London.
LITERATURE: Kunst nach 45 aus Frankfurter Privatbesitz, Frankfurter Kunstverein Steinernes Haus, Frankfurt a.M., October 7 - November 27, 1983.
Art dealer Dr. Ewald Rathke, Frankfurt am Main. Private collection, Hesse (acquired from the above in 1970)
In good condition. Slight mount staining, isolated tiny brown spots and slightly wavy in places. Smoothed crease outside of the image in the right margin.
